The Dawn of Control: Paddles, Joysticks, and the D-Pad Revolution

Let’s talk about the dawn of video game controllers. It all started with the simple dial (or paddle) used in early home consoles for games like Pong. These paddles were limited, only allowing movement along one axis.

Can you imagine trying to play a modern game with that?

Then came the joystick, an arcade favorite that made its way into homes with systems like the Atari 2600. This brought 8-way movement to the party, offering more freedom but not much precision. Especially for certain game genres, where you needed that extra touch of accuracy.

You’d miss that key jump or aim just slightly off.

Enter Nintendo’s D-Pad. Now, here’s where things really changed. This was the first major breakthrough in controller inputs evolution.

For 2D platformers like Super Mario Bros., the D-Pad was a game-changer. It offered precise, reliable digital input that was perfect for navigating those tricky levels. Finally, players had a controller that matched the demands of the gameplay.

Why was the D-Pad so much better than a joystick for these games? Simple. It allowed for pinpoint accuracy, something that a wobbly joystick just couldn’t match.

Imagine trying to get through a tightrope with a pogo stick versus a steady balancing beam. That’s the kind of difference we’re talking about.

Entering the Third Dimension: Analog Sticks and Feeling the Game

Remember when games leapt from 2D to 3D in the mid-90s? If you do, you know the D-pad just couldn’t cut it anymore. Moving Mario in Super Mario 64 through massive 3D worlds demanded a new kind of control.

Enter the analog stick. It was a game-changer. The controller inputs evolution was underway.

Analog sticks weren’t just about adding another gadget; they marked a shift in how we interacted with games. The N64 was the first to introduce it, and suddenly, movement became fluid. Imagine the difference between flipping a light switch and using a dimmer.

That’s digital (on/off) versus analog (degrees of movement). Simple, right?

Then came Sony with its Dual Analog and DualShock controllers. Two sticks. It felt game-changing.

Now, you could wander freely with one and look around with the other. This dual-stick layout wasn’t just about comfort. It was about depth, about getting lost in the game.

But the magic didn’t stop there. Rumble packs and force feedback brought a new thrill. The first time your controller buzzed as you skidded off the track in F-Zero X?

It was like the game reached out and shook your hand. Suddenly, games weren’t just seen or heard (they) were felt. This was real immersion.

Games like GoldenEye 007 and Metal Gear Solid made these innovations indispensable. Try aiming with precision without an analog stick or sensing danger without rumble. Impossible.

Controllers became bridges between players and digital worlds, enhancing experiences in ways never imagined.

Cutting the Cord and Breaking the Mold: Wireless and Motion

Remember the early days of wireless gaming? Those clunky adapters were a pain. But they paved the way for the controller inputs evolution.

controller inputs evolution

When the PS3 and Xbox 360 standardized Bluetooth, it was a game-changer. Literally.

Why? Because gaming left the couch. No more tripping over cords or huddling close to the TV.

It wasn’t just about convenience. It reshaped the living room changing, pushing us toward more active play. And then, Nintendo dropped the Wii.

Talk about a revolution. The Wii didn’t just introduce motion controls, it redefined what a controller could be. Suddenly, gaming was intuitive.

You swung your arm, and your character swung a bat. Simple as that. Wii Sports became a household name, drawing in players who’d never touched a console before.

But let’s not forget Sony and Microsoft. They weren’t about to let Nintendo have all the fun. The PlayStation Move and Microsoft Kinect jumped on board.

They aimed to capture that same magic of accessibility and engagement. Did they succeed? Depends on who you ask.

Immersive Haptics: Feel the Game

Ever tried the PS5 DualSense? It’s a game-changer. Forget those old-school rumble packs that just buzzed like a cheap phone.

Now, we’re talking HD haptics and adaptive triggers. Imagine feeling the pitter-patter of rain on your hands or the tension of a bowstring in your trigger finger. It’s not just a vibration; it’s an experience.

And it doesn’t stop there. Modern controllers have touchpads, built-in speakers, and gyroscopes. These aren’t just gimmicks.

They boost the way you play. They make aiming more precise and sound more immersive. Remember when controllers were just buttons and sticks?

That’s old news. The controller inputs evolution is all about making you feel like you’re inside the game.

But let’s talk accessibility. It’s not just about bells and whistles for hardcore gamers. Controllers like the Xbox Adaptive Controller make a real difference.

They’re designed for everyone, proving that gaming should be inclusive. It’s a huge step forward. We can’t ignore it.
